Below is an essay about the water crisis around the world:
Water is one of the most important things in life that we need in order to survive. Without water, there would be no life at all. Most of the third world nations are water scarce. They barely have enough water or they don?t have clean water for the residents. There are over six billion people and more than half of those people live in countries that are water scarce. Most of these countries are in Africa. These nations have some of the worst living conditions and their government cannot do anything about that since they are still developing. Thousands to tens of thousands of people die each day because they don?t have the water to drink or the contaminated water made them sick and they died.
Kids in these countries go through long journeys to get the water they need for their basic drinking and hygiene needs. Each person needs about 20 liters of water each day and young girls have to carry this amount of water two to three times everyday back and forth to and from the closest source of water. And even then, they have to add something to kill the bacteria that may be living there. They have no bathrooms, no water fountains, no toilets. These conditions are just horrible.
